Crystal structure of bovine MHD domain of the COPI delta subunit at 2.15 A resolution
X-RAY DIFFRACTION
Crystallization
| Crystalization Experiments | ||||
|---|---|---|---|---|
| ID | Method | pH | Temperature | Details |
| 1 | 293 | 0.2M Sodium citrate tribasic dehydrate, 20% PEG 3350, pH 7.5, VAPOR DIFFUSION, HANGING DROP, temperature 293K | ||
| 2 | 293 | 0.4M NaCl, 0.1M Hepes 7.5, 18% PEG 3350, VAPOR DIFFUSION, HANGING DROP, temperature 293K | ||
Crystal Data
| Unit Cell | |
|---|---|
| Length ( Å ) | Angle ( ˚ ) |
| a = 42.092 | α = 90 |
| b = 110.333 | β = 90 |
| c = 145.794 | γ = 90 |
| Symmetry | |
|---|---|
| Space Group | P 21 21 21 |
